If someone stops me in the street to tell me the outfit my child is wearing is incredible, I can almost know without fail it’s because they’re rocking something from Baby goes Retro.
Baby goes Retro is an wonderful store run by two Swedish lovelies, Anna & Helen. They saw that Australia needed some Scandinavian styling and they were so right! You can tell by looking at their website that Baby goes Retro is all about bold colour, striking designs and that retro style. They have a storefront located in Mooloolaba and also run a busy online shop. This is my kind of kids clothing, fresh, happy and comfy.
